Certified Counselor Jobs in Fort Lauderdale, FL

A Certified Counselor in the mental health industry provides professional counseling services to a variety of clients, offering therapeutic support for mental health issues such as depression, anxiety, addiction, trauma, and other psychological disorders. Their main role involves conducting comprehensive assessments, developing personalized treatment plans, and facilitating therapeutic sessions to help clients manage their conditions, improve their mental wellbeing, and enhance their overall quality of life. These professionals may work in various settings, including hospitals, rehabilitation centers, educational institutions, private practice, and more.

To become a Certified Counselor, one must possess a master's degree in counseling or a related field, complete a certain number of supervised clinical hours, and pass a state licensing exam. Important skills in this profession include active listening, empathy, strong interpersonal skills, critical thinking, and excellent communication abilities. Prior to becoming a Certified Counselor, an individual might have roles such as a Mental Health Technician, Substance Abuse Counselor, or a Social Worker. In these positions, they can gain crucial experience in providing support to individuals experiencing mental health challenges, which will be invaluable in their future counseling career.
